Peanut Butter Vanilla Green Smoothie

This Peanut Butter Vanilla Green Smoothie is a creamy, nutritious delight! Perfect for breakfast or a post-workout snack!
Prep Time10 minutes
Total Time10 minutes
Course: Breakfast, Snack
Cuisine: American
Keyword: Healthy, Nutritious, Quick, Smoothie, Vegan
Servings: 2 servings

Ingredients

  • 1 cup non-dairy milk (such as almond, soy, or oat milk)
  • 1-2 cups baby spinach (fresh or frozen)
  • 1 frozen banana (for creaminess and natural sweetness)
  • 1 tablespoon peanut butter (smooth or crunchy, your choice)
  • 1 teaspoon flax seeds (for omega-3 fatty acids)
  • 1/2 teaspoon ground cinnamon (for flavor and health benefits)
  • 1/2 teaspoon vanilla extract (for a hint of sweetness)
  • 1 pinch sea salt (to enhance flavors)
  • 1 handful ice (optional, for a chilled smoothie)
  • 1 scoop vanilla protein powder (optional, for added protein)
  • 1 teaspoon chia seeds (for extra fiber and omega-3s)
  • 2 tablespoons rolled oats (for heartiness and fiber)

Instructions

  • Gather all your ingredients on the counter to streamline the process.
  • Pour 1 cup of non-dairy milk into the blender.
  • Add 1-2 cups of baby spinach to the blender.
  • Peel and break the frozen banana into chunks, and add it to the blender.
  • Add 1 tablespoon of peanut butter to the blender.
  • Add 1 teaspoon of flax seeds, 1 teaspoon of chia seeds, and 2 tablespoons of rolled oats.
  • Add 1/2 teaspoon of ground cinnamon, 1/2 teaspoon of vanilla extract, and a pinch of sea salt.
  • If desired, add a handful of ice cubes and 1 scoop of vanilla protein powder.
  • Blend on high until smooth and creamy, about 30-60 seconds.
  • Taste and adjust sweetness if needed, then pour into a glass or travel cup.
  • Enjoy immediately for the best flavor and texture!
